Изменить / убрать задержку при наведении в редакторе Eclipse - PullRequest
0 голосов
/ 03 июля 2018

Я использую Eclipse и настроил свои настройки таким образом, чтобы при наведении курсора на редактор появлялось только, когда я нажимаю Ctrl, используя настройку «Combined Hovers Keys Modifier». Однако, когда я нажимаю Ctrl + Hover элемента, мне все еще приходится ждать задержки при наведении.

Есть ли способ убрать эту задержку?

Я использую несколько дистрибутивов Eclipse, по крайней мере, Oxygen или новее. Это также для нескольких ОС, включая Fedora, Ubuntu и Windows.

Я ищу ответы, которые не влияют на настройки операционной системы. Решения, такие как принятый ответ на этот вопрос о добавлении задержки к всплывающим подсказкам , не принимаются.

1 Ответ

0 голосов
/ 04 июля 2018

Наведение в Eclipse осуществляется путем регистрации SWT MouseTrackListener на элементе управления (элемент GUI), который хочет реагировать на зависание, и отображения наведения при вызове MouseTrackListener.mouseHover().

Документация для MouseTrackListener.mouseHover() гласит:

Отправляется, когда указатель мыши зависает (то есть останавливается для (указана операционная система) период времени) над управлением.

предполагает, что не существует кроссплатформенного способа изменить задержку.

Вы можете подать заявку SWT , чтобы запросить добавление опции для настройки задержки.

...